
It has been some time since Destiny last received an update that has progressed it’s somewhat lacking story. The biggest improvement arrived with last years The Taken King expansion. This past week saw the announcement (and leak prior to announcement) of Destiny’s next big expansion Rise of the Iron.
There is a great emphasis on story now after the game has received no end of criticism for what passed for story at release in 2014. The expansion is promising more than just story though; new location, a new raid, and new strike, more quests, weapon, gear multiplayer maps and modes.
So this is going to be an expansion to get your teeth sunk into if you are still interested in Destiny, and hopefully the people who have not played it in a while (myself included) might give the game another look. Eager players who are looking to pre-order Rise of the Iron will receive a limited edition in game weapon in the form of the black and silver Iron Gjallarhorn rocket launcher. This very cool and stylised weapon will be a very nice addition to your in game arsenal.
